STL(Stereo Lithography)文件是一种用于3D模型的格式,它在计算机辅助设计(CAD)和3D打印领域中非常流行。这种文件格式最初由3D Systems公司开发,并且得名于“立体光刻”技术。STL文件通过一系列小三角形(或称多边形)来近似表示物体的表面,这些三角形共同构成了一个3D模型。这种简单的几何表示方式使得STL成为3D打印前准备阶段中最常用的文件格式之一。
STL文件有两种类型:文本格式和二进制格式。文本格式的STL文件易于阅读和编辑,但文件大小较大;而二进制格式虽然不易读取,但是文件大小更小,传输速度更快。无论是哪种格式,STL文件都包含了关于3D模型的顶点坐标、法线方向以及三角面片的信息。这些信息对于3D打印机来说至关重要,因为它们决定了如何分层制造物体。
STL文件广泛应用于各个行业,包括但不限于制造业、医疗健康、教育、艺术和娱乐等。例如,在医疗健康领域,医生可以使用患者的CT扫描数据生成精确的骨骼或器官模型,然后用3D打印机制作出实物,以便进行手术规划或教学演示。而在教育领域,教师可以通过3D打印出各种科学模型,帮助学生更好地理解和学习复杂的概念。
尽管STL文件格式在3D打印应用中极为普遍,但它也有其局限性。例如,它不支持颜色、纹理或其他高级属性,这意味着使用STL格式的模型只能是单一颜色的实体。此外,由于STL文件仅包含表面信息,因此在处理复杂结构时可能会丢失一些细节。然而,随着技术的发展,新的文件格式不断出现,旨在克服这些限制并提供更丰富的功能。
总之,STL文件作为一种简单而有效的3D模型表示方法,在3D打印和CAD领域扮演着重要角色。它的广泛应用不仅推动了制造业的进步,也为教育、医疗等多个领域带来了革命性的变化。